Crisis & Emergency Support
988 Suicide & Crisis Lifeline
Free, confidential support for people in distress, prevention and crisis resources.
Note: Formerly known as National Suicide Prevention Lifeline. Available in English and Spanish.
Crisis Text Line
Free, 24/7 support for those in crisis via text message.
Note: Text HOME to 741741 to connect with a Crisis Counselor.
National Domestic Violence Hotline
Confidential support for domestic violence survivors and their loved ones.
Note: Available in over 200 languages. Text START to 88788.
National Sexual Assault Hotline
Free, confidential support for survivors of sexual assault and their loved ones.
Note: Operated by RAINN (Rape, Abuse & Incest National Network).
Health & Medical Support
Poison Control Center
Immediate help for poisoning emergencies and questions about toxic substances.
Note: Connects you to your local poison control center. Also available via online chat.
SAMHSA National Helpline
Treatment referral service for mental health and substance abuse disorders.
Note: Confidential, free information and referrals in English and Spanish.
CDC Health Information Hotline
General health information and disease outbreak updates from the CDC.
Note: Automated system with health information and ability to speak with health professionals.
211 - Health & Human Services
Connect to local health resources, including free clinics and telehealth services.
Note: Connects you to local resources in your area for healthcare, food, housing, and more.
Specialized Support
Veterans Crisis Line
Crisis support specifically for veterans, service members, and their families.
Note: Press 1 when calling the main number, or text 838255, or chat online.
Trans Lifeline
Crisis hotline staffed by transgender people for transgender people.
Note: Peer support hotline run by and for trans people.
National Eating Disorders Association
Support and resources for eating disorder information and treatment referrals.
Note: Also offers online chat and screening tools on their website.
National Runaway Safeline
Crisis intervention and support for runaway and homeless youth and their families.
Note: Confidential support for youth and families. Text safe and your location to 69866.
Telehealth Services
MDLive
24/7 telehealth consultations with board-certified doctors and therapists.
Note: Some insurance plans cover visits. First responder consultations often free.
Amwell
Online doctor visits, therapy sessions, and specialist consultations.
Note: Accepts many insurance plans. Some employers offer free access.
GoodRx Care
Affordable online consultations starting at $19 for common conditions.
Note: Low-cost option for basic medical consultations and prescriptions.
K Health
AI-powered symptom checker and affordable doctor consultations.
Note: Free symptom assessment. Doctor consultations start at $12.
